Budget-Friendly Roofing Options for Every Homeowner – Asphalt Shingles

roofing options asphalt shingles

When asked for roofing options, Columbus, OH roofing contractors will nearly always include asphalt shingles in their list of top choices. An asphalt shingle roof is the #1 pick for American homeowners due to the affordable price. Compared to other roofing materials, it has a low upfront cost, making it the clear winner when the cost is a deciding factor.

However, what truly makes asphalt shingles a winner is that they also offer a host of other benefits beyond the upfront cost.

What are the other benefits of asphalt shingles for roofing options?

Asphalt shingles perform well.

For what you pay for an asphalt shingle roof installation, you’ll be surprised at the level of protection you get, from durability to fire resistance.

Asphalt shingles boost curb appeal.

There are three primary types of asphalt shingles:

  1. 3-tab shingles
  2. dimensional shingles
  3. luxury shingles

All three offer a range of color and design options to suit whatever preferences you might have. Like the appearance of slate? Want the old-world elegance of wood? You can harness those looks to boost curb appeal for your home without breaking the bank.

Asphalt shingles are easy to install.

Part of what makes asphalt shingles budget-friendly is that they are easy to install. This reduces labor costs. At the same time, the roofing material is also light enough to not require additional structural support, keeping the installation process simple and straightforward.

Asphalt shingles cover the basics any homeowner would want out of a roof: affordability, reliable protection, impressive appearance, and ease of installation. It’s a great roof for new construction and an excellent replacement option when the need arises.
